First on the list is the creation of a spa-like bathroom. Transforming a standard bathroom into a personal oasis with features such as a soaking tub, heated floors, and rainfall showerheads can provide an unparalleled sense of tranquility. This investment not only enhances daily routines but also increases property value, making it a wise financial decision for homeowners.

Next, consider the installation of an outdoor living space. Expanding into the great outdoors with a well-designed patio, complete with a kitchen and comfortable seating, allows for year-round entertaining. Such spaces can foster community and family connections, which are invaluable during retirement.

Another impactful renovation is the incorporation of smart home technology. Upgrading to a fully automated home can provide convenience and peace of mind, allowing retirees to manage their homes effortlessly. Features like smart lighting, security systems, and climate control are not only luxurious but also practical.

Additionally, a dedicated home office is becoming increasingly essential. With remote work on the rise, having a well-designed workspace at home can enhance productivity and work-life balance, making retirement more fulfilling.

Another renovation that warrants consideration is energy-efficient upgrades. Installing solar panels or energy-efficient windows can reduce utility costs while contributing positively to the environment. This not only benefits the homeowner financially but also aligns with a growing trend toward sustainability.

Moreover, ensuring accessibility in the home is key as one ages. Modifying entrances, adding ramps, or installing stairlifts may seem like daunting tasks, but they ensure that the home remains comfortable and safe for years to come.

Finally, investing in quality landscaping can significantly improve curb appeal and create a welcoming environment. A well-maintained garden not only enhances the aesthetic value of a property but also provides a beautiful setting for relaxation and gatherings.
